## Service Account: reminder-runner

Owner: Platform team at Bristlecone Health Systems.

Purpose: nightly job that sends appointment reminders for the Larkfield Clinic scheduler. Runs at 02:00 local, retries twice, then pages on-call.

Scope: read-only on appointments, send-only on the Chirp notification service. No patient record access.

Rotation: quarterly. If reminders stop, check job logs first, then credential validity. The key currently in use is shown below.

app token of faduf-fahap = qvz11-oVDfodQjTcO

## Step 4: Map legacy roles

Quillvane's old wiki used flat groups; Hollowpine uses role-based access with inheritance. Map each legacy group to exactly one Hollowpine role before importing pages, or permissions default to read-only. Contractors get the `drafter` role unless a lead overrides it. Run the mapper once per space, not per page. The mapper reads its settings from the block below.

service settings:
[istael]
team = gilath
access_code = ac_468cdf
owner = casdor.gilox
host = istael.kelviforge.internal
port = 5432
peer = quenwyn.braskworks.corp
salt = 6678df32
pin = 7400

A quick note for new starters at Wrenfield Partners: reception has moved down to the ground floor, right by the revolving doors, so that's where your visitors should sign in from now on. The old second-floor desk is closed, and any guest wandering up there will just find empty chairs. Book visitors in the day before if you can, as it speeds things up. If you need to let someone through the ground-floor side gate yourself, use the keypad code below.

badge for hahog-kajop: bdg-OOCJJ-0

**Bounce processor capacity — heads up**

The Mailfeather bounce queue has been creeping up since the Quill campaign launched. Current worker pool handles roughly 4k bounces/min before lag shows. If the queue depth alert fires, bump the worker count before digging deeper — it's almost always throughput, not a bug. Here are the current tuning constants you can adjust.

tuning table, kawep-tawif:
CAPS = {
    "olidor": 80,
    "belion": 7,
    "quenys": 225,
    "druox": 839,
    "fraath": 482,
}